Knockout Roses Pruning in Aiken, SC
Knockout Roses Pruning services involve trimming and shaping these popular flowering shrubs to promote healthy growth and vibrant blooms. Proper pruning helps maintain the desired size and form of the plants, encourages new growth, and prevents disease or pest issues. Projects typically include removing dead or damaged branches, thinning out overgrown areas, and shaping the bushes to enhance their appearance and overall health. Homeowners often request pruning to improve curb appeal, prepare plants for seasonal changes, or address specific growth concerns.
Before requesting Knockout Roses pruning, property owners should consider the current condition of their plants and any specific aesthetic goals. It’s helpful to understand the best time for pruning, which is usually in early spring or after the flowering cycle, to ensure optimal results. Clarifying the desired size and shape of the shrubs, as well as any particular issues like disease or overcrowding, can assist in achieving the best outcome. Proper communication about these factors ensures the pruning process aligns with the homeowner’s landscape vision and plant health needs.

Common Knockout Roses Pruning Jobs
Pruning Services - shaping Knockout Roses to promote healthy growth and vibrant blooms.
Thinning - removing overgrown or dead branches to improve airflow and plant health.
Deadheading - cutting back spent flowers to encourage continuous flowering throughout the season.
Rejuvenation - trimming back mature plants to restore their vigor and appearance.
Maintenance - regular pruning to keep Knockout Roses looking neat and well-maintained.
Seasonal Pruning - adjusting trimming practices to suit the plant’s growth cycle and local climate.
Knockout Roses Pruning Questions
Why is pruning Knockout Roses important? Proper pruning promotes healthy growth, improves flowering, and maintains the plant's shape throughout the season.
When is the best time to prune Knockout Roses? The ideal time is in early spring before new growth begins, but light trimming can be done throughout the growing season.
How should Knockout Roses be pruned? Remove dead or damaged stems, cut back to healthy wood, and shape the shrub to encourage new blooms and airflow.
Can pruning help prevent disease in Knockout Roses? Yes, regular pruning helps improve air circulation and removes potential sources of disease, supporting overall plant health.
